The new Iomega SuperHero is an iPhone charger with a built-in SD card slot which will back up your photos, contacts and other personal info every time you charge your phone. You’re only required to plug-in the included 4GB memory card and download the free SuperHero iPhone Backup app from the App Store. More »

It is known that Facebook and Google aren’t necessary best of friends. On Wednesday, Facebook modified its advertising rules and now states that all applications with in-app advertisements can only advertise using Facebook-approved companies, or companies that are willing to sign with Facebook’s advertising guidelines. However, two of the largest advertising companies Adsense and Double Click aren’t on Facebook’s approved list. These two companies however, are owned by Google. More »

China’s government is reportedly planning to recycle their old public phone booths into Wi-Fi hotspots. According to a local Chinese paper, some of the booths are getting less than one user a day, making it difficult to keep up the operation. More »
